Siding replacement services involve removing existing exterior siding and installing new material to enhance the appearance, durability, and energy efficiency of a property. This process typically includes inspecting the underlying structure, preparing the surface, and carefully installing the new siding to ensure a seamless fit. The service may also involve addressing any underlying issues such as rotting wood, mold, or water damage before the new siding is applied, helping to improve the overall integrity of the building envelope.
One of the primary benefits of siding replacement is its ability to resolve problems related to aging, damaged, or deteriorating siding. Over time, siding can crack, warp, or become loose due to exposure to weather elements, leading to increased energy costs and potential water intrusion. Replacing worn or compromised siding can help prevent further structural issues, reduce drafts, and improve insulation. Additionally, new siding can significantly boost curb appeal, giving properties a fresh, modern look.

The overview below groups typical Siding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Hampshire County, MA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Material Costs - The cost of siding materials varies widely, typically ranging from $2 to $10 per square foot. For example, vinyl siding might cost around $3 per square foot, while fiber cement can be closer to $8 or $9 per square foot.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for siding replacement generally fall between $1.50 and $4 per square foot. Larger projects or complex installations may increase overall labor fees in certain areas.
Total Project Costs - Overall expenses for siding replacement can range from approximately $3,000 to $15,000 depending on the home's size and chosen materials. For instance, a standard 1,500-square-foot house might cost around $7,000 to $10,000 total.
Additional Fees - Extra costs may include removal of old siding, which can add $1 to $3 per square foot, and any necessary repairs to the underlying structure. These factors can influence the final price of the project.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
